Basically, the Forex market is where banks, businesses, governments, investors and traders come to exchange and speculate on currencies.

The Fx market is open 24 hours a day, 5 days a week with the most important world trading centers being located in London, New York, Tokyo, Zurich, Frankfurt, Hong Kong, Singapore, Paris, and Sydney. Forex is a product quoted by all the major banks, and not all banks will have the exact same price.

So here is the history of the Forex market in a nutshell:. Insomething called the gold exchange standard was implemented. Basically it said that all paper currency had to be backed by solid gold; the idea here was to stabilize world currencies by pegging them to the price of gold.

It was a good idea in theory, but in reality it created boom-bust patterns which ultimately led to the demise of the gold standard.

As traders, we can take advantage of the high leverage and volatility of the Forex market by learning and mastering and effective Forex trading strategy, building an effective trading plan around that strategy, and following it with ice-cold discipline.

Money management is key here; leverage is a double-edged sword and can make you a lot of money fast or lose you a lot of money fast. The key to money management in Forex trading is to always know the exact dollar amount you have at risk before entering a trade and be TOTALLY OK with losing that amount of money, because any one trade could be a loser. Investors — Investment firms who manage large portfolios for their clients use the Fx market to facilitate transactions in foreign securities. For example, an investment manager controlling an international equity portfolio needs to use the Forex market to purchase and sell several currency pairs in order to pay for foreign securities they want to purchase.

Retail Forex traders access the market indirectly either through a broker or a bank. There are two main types of retail Forex brokers that provide us with the ability to speculate on the currency market: Brokers work as an agent for the trader by trying to find the best price in the market and executing on behalf of the customer. For this, they charge a commission on top of the price obtained in the market.

Advantages of Trading the Forex Market: This means dense liquidity which makes it easy to get in and out of positions. There is no opening bell in the Forex market. You can enter or exit a trade whenever you want from Sunday around 5pm EST to Friday around 4pm EST. Also, there is no structural market bias like the long bias of the stock market, so traders have equal opportunity to profit in rising or falling markets. While the forex market is clearly a great market to trade, I would note to all beginners that trading carries both the potential for reward and risk.

Many people come into the markets thinking only about the reward and ignoring the risks involved, this is the fastest way to lose all of your trading account money.
